The example of the gun loaded with cigarettes is an example of which rhetorical
UkoKoshka [18]

The example of the gun loaded with cigarettes is an example of Pathos rhetorical appeal.

Answer: Option 3

<u>Explanation:</u>

Apart from literary writing works, many advertising companies also makes uses of rhetorical appeals to persuade its audience.

Pathos is a type of rhetorical appeal which is based on a person’s emotion to influence them. ‘Gun loaded with cigarettes’ this depicts that cigarettes are being loaded on a revolver and gun is a symbol of death.

Thus it makes a person aware of the fact that smoking kills. So if such rhetorical appeals are used, it warns a person about the effects of smoking.
